Major Duties
- Provide leadership and oversight to multiple projects and asset management under each of the team’s programs with a current value in excess of $200M.
- Oversee the management of program/project manager’s, specialist consultants and contractors and to align work with the new prison infrastructure outcomes. Responsible for the preparation of commission briefs for all project consultants and arrange for their appointment and management in accordance with Government Procurement Policy. In coordination with the various Steering Committees and the Department of Justice Finance Director, execute appropriate agreements with suppliers or subcontractors.
- To be responsible for the preparation and submission of Government infrastructure investment submissions.
- Accountable for managing the overall execution of all Projects to the Major Projects Oversight Committee (MPOC). Responsible for accurately informing the Secretary of a project’s overall status, with particular regard to cost, schedule, quality, safety, and stakeholder relationship.
- Manage and co-ordinate the purpose, scope, time, cost and quality aspects of all projects. Ensure they are consistent and comprehensively defined in sufficient detail to provide a sound basis for decision-making and oversight. Responsible for establishing and updating project forecasts and leading Project oversight reviews. Maintain and update the Program Plans providing key information, and responsibilities and delegations for the various project components, including costs.
- Delegation of duties/responsibilities to project staff and in coordination with other management functions.
- Coordinate meetings of project working groups with those of the Steering Committees and arrange for appropriate reports on project status and other matters to be prepared for these meetings.
- Establish appropriate arrangements for commissioning and handover of the various components of the completed projects.
- Develop appropriate quality assurance procedures and practices and ensure they are implemented, arrange appropriate audits and reviews as required. Develop and implement a Risk Management and contingency framework for the program and prepare a schedule of major approval authorities required, including who is responsible for securing such approvals.
